Cases of bullying or what is known as bullying are a problem that never ends in society, especially among children and teenagers. This bullying behavior is carried out by stronger individuals against weaker individuals with the aim of hurting and intimidating. So children with special needs who have physical and mental limitations are often the victims of bullying. Problems that often occur in society require strong support from within or from the family to face external problems or the victim's environment. Therefore, interpersonal communication between parents is very important for children with special needs who are victims of bullying. This is presented in the film Dear Frankie, where there is interpersonal communication between Frankie's parents and Frankie, the child who is deaf. Where Frankie can act mature, independent and confident in facing his friend who is a bully.
